Koscom and NH Investment & Securities Sign MOU for Token Security Collaboration

14:45

South Korean firms Koscom and NH Investment & Securities signed an MOU on August 12 to collaborate on STO services, focusing on platform integration and regulatory adaptation.

Woofun AI reports that South Korean securities IT firm Koscom and NH Investment & Securities executed a memorandum of understanding on August 12 to cooperate on token security offerings. NH Investment & Securities will join the STO joint platform currently under development by Koscom. The partnership encompasses system validation, the integration of issuance and account management workflows, and the creation of digital assets alongside new STO frameworks. Both entities will also coordinate responses to evolving regulatory landscapes and market conditions. Koscom is concurrently engaging with multiple securities firms to construct a shared STO infrastructure designed to minimize redundant development costs and streamline issuance and trading procedures.
